Chapter 2

The blood-red words of the illusion swam in my vision, mocking me.

I didn't need to be a seer to know it was Trina mocking me.

Although I had already guessed the real reason for Erik's absence, Trina Petrova's taunt still felt like a silver stake plunging into my heart, leaving me breathless.

I grew up with Erik, as a human. My family, the Vances, had offered me to the Salvatores as a 'Blood Anchor,' a living shield meant to protect him for three hundred years.

As a naive human girl, I had sworn to become his eternal partner.

This vow sent both our families into a state of ecstasy.

And Erik had always been good to me, or rather, very possessive.

Until he brought back another woman—the fledgling vampire Trina Petrova. Watching their unrestrained intimacy, I finally realized: whatever Erik felt for me, it wasn't love.

That realization terrified me.

A hundred years ago, I first proposed that we complete the blood pact.

Our families were all for it, but Erik—he flatly refused me.

Over the next century, I proposed it a dozen or so times.

He only agreed seven times—and on all seven of those occasions, he abandoned me.

And each time, like clockwork, Trina would materialize with a fresh taunt.

Just then, my communication stone vibrated again.

I thought it was Trina, and my thumb instinctively moved to crush it, but I saw it was my friend, the witch Caroline Forbes.

She was inviting me to that night's Nocturnal Feast.

Without thinking, I asked, "Is Erik going to be there?"

"Don't worry, Berry. I know things are rough between you two, so I made sure he'd be there. He's coming!" she said cheerfully.

"Then count me out," I replied. "If he's going, I'm not. Maybe next time."

The connection went dead silent. Caroline was stunned.

Everyone knew I had chased Erik for three hundred years.

I tirelessly restored ancient spells to stabilize his power, fought for his interests in the Vampire Council, and spent my days managing his vast, empty castle.

Once, at a Blood Alliance celebration, someone remarked how lucky he was to have me.

But Erik just scoffed coldly. "She's just a convenient blood bag. Who cares what she does?"

Back then, I didn't care. I thought one day he would see my worth.

Now, I cared.

After ending the communication, I sent a telepathic message to all the vampire acquaintances I knew: "From now on, if Erik is attending, please do not invite me."

Then, I returned to my room in the castle.

After bathing, I started gathering Erik's things. I threw them all into the fireplace and set them alight with a small flame spell.

My good friend Caroline appeared in a swirl of smoke, having clearly gotten the message.

When she saw the silk shirts burning in the fireplace, she cried out, "Gods, Berry, are you in there? Are you burning yourself alive?"

I smiled and pointed to the pile of ash. "What are you talking about? This is all Erik's stuff. I'm burning it all."

Caroline froze. After the flames died down, she looked at me in disbelief. "Weren't you and Erik supposed to complete the blood pact today? What happened that led to... this?"

She trailed off, the realization dawning on her face.

She knew everything that had happened before. She was trembling with rage, the magical elements around her vibrating. "He stood you up again? That bastard. No wonder you sent that telepathic message. I bet Trina was behind this. Come on, I'll teach her a lesson with a curse!"
